Untamed Luxury

A Good Evening To You All!! Today's manicure is way over the top and very blingy!! Definitely not for your average daily routine but perfect for the Christmas party season! I started off with two coats of the stunning China Glaze 'Red-y & Willing' which is just such a rich, deep burgundy shade with a metallic sheen. Fantabulous. Once that was dry, I painted on a coat of Orly 'Can't Be Tamed' on all my nails. This nail polish is made up of royal purple medium sized hex glitters and pewter small sized hex glitters. I really like the fact that it's not your usual silver glitter; a bit more unique! I then dabbed on a dense coat of Butter London 'Lovely Jubbly' at the base of each nail (near the cuticle). This is a really opaque micro-glitter made up of mostly fuchsia pink, electric blue and a smattering of silver glitters. Finally time for that bling!! Molten Gold

Hello Everyone!! Today, I've got another interpretation of Erin Cooper's abstract artwork!! This time I chose the gorgeous purple and gold 'Rosselini' , isn't it mesmerizing?!! I had to alter the colour scheme a touch as I didn't have all of the colours in nail polish (obviously need more....ha ha!). I started this manicure by painting my nails in Revlon Parfumerie 'Beachy' (non-accent nails) which is a beautiful gold nail polish. I usually steer clear of scented nail polish as they tend to be sweet and sickly. The Parfumerie range is just amazing though; 'Beachy' smells of tropical flowers and a faint hint of salty sea air! On my accent nails, I used a few coats of Rimmel 'Purple Pulse' , followed by two coats of Max Factor 'Fantasy Fire' .
